  • Over Memorial Day weekend at Falcon International Reservoir, Texas Game Wardens saved a 5-year-old girl who had been carried away from the shore on an inflatable tube by strong winds reaching 30 miles per hour.
  • The rescue occurred because strong winds carried the child away from shore before the family flagged down help and wardens intervened promptly.
  • Wardens reached the child before the tube flipped over, reunited her with family, and provided education on flotation device safety amid increased holiday patrols.
  • Over the weekend, wardens completed 10,897 vessel checks, issued 1,374 citations, and filed 53 boating while intoxicated charges, the highest in five years.
  • The incident highlights TPWD’s focus on public safety as Memorial Day weekend showed the risks from weather, alcohol, and crowded waterways can rise quickly.
